Manual Tennis Ball Machines Machines with manual elevation rely on a practice partner to control the arc of the shots from the other side of the court (you can also pre-set the machine to your preferred setting, but you'll need to run over and change it when needed). If you need a more responsive, easier controlled machine, choose an Electronic elevation model that features more variety, more settings, and remote control or pre-set features to help you adjust elevation without leaving your side of the court.
